Enterospora Nucleophila
''Enterospora nucleophila'' is a microsporidian infecting the gilt-head bream (''Sparus aurata''). It develops primarily within the nuclei of rodlet cells and enterocytes, at the intestinal epithelium. It can also be found in cytoplasmic position within other cell types, including phagocytes, at subepithelial layers. It is the causative agent of emaciative microsporidiosis of gilthead sea bream, a chronic condition manifested as a severe growth arrestment, normally accompanied by trickling mortality. Taxonomy ''E. nucleophila'' is a microsporidian, a group of intracellular parasites related to fungi. This species is rooted within the family Enterocytozoonidae. According to SSUrDNA-based phylogenetic inference, it clusters with ''Enterocytozoon hepatopenaei'', ''Enterospora canceri'' and ''Enterocytozoon bieneusi'' in a well-supported clade.Palenzuela, O., Redondo, M. Transmission Electron Micrograph
Transmission electron microscopy (TEM) is a microscopy technique in which a beam of electrons is transmitted through a specimen to form an image. The specimen is most often an ultrathin section less than 100 nm thick or a suspension on a grid. An image is formed from the interaction of the electrons with the sample as the beam is transmitted through the specimen. The image is then magnified and focused onto an imaging device, such as a fluorescent screen, a layer of photographic film, or a sensor such as a scintillator attached to a charge-coupled device. Transmission electron microscopes are capable of imaging at a significantly higher resolution than light microscopes, owing to the smaller de Broglie wavelength of electrons. This enables the instrument to capture fine detail—even as small as a single column of atoms, which is thousands of times smaller than a resolvable object seen in a light microscope. Histopathology
Histopathology (compound of three Greek words: ''histos'' "tissue", πάθος ''pathos'' "suffering", and -λογία '' -logia'' "study of") refers to the microscopic examination of tissue in order to study the manifestations of disease. Specifically, in clinical medicine, histopathology refers to the examination of a biopsy or surgical specimen by a pathologist, after the specimen has been processed and histological sections have been placed onto glass slides. In contrast, cytopathology examines free cells or tissue micro-fragments (as "cell blocks"). Collection of tissues Histopathological examination of tissues starts with surgery, biopsy, or autopsy. The tissue is removed from the body or plant, and then, often following expert dissection in the fresh state, placed in a fixative which stabilizes the tissues to prevent decay. Necropsy
An autopsy (post-mortem examination, obduction, necropsy, or autopsia cadaverum) is a surgical procedure that consists of a thorough examination of a corpse by dissection to determine the cause, mode, and manner of death or to evaluate any disease or injury that may be present for research or educational purposes. (The term "necropsy" is generally reserved for non-human animals). Autopsies are usually performed by a specialized medical doctor called a pathologist. In most cases, a medical examiner or coroner can determine the cause of death. However, only a small portion of deaths require an autopsy to be performed, under certain circumstances. Purposes of performance Autopsies are performed for either legal or medical purposes. Fish Scale
A fish scale is a small rigid plate that grows out of the skin of a fish. The skin of most jawed fishes is covered with these protective scales, which can also provide effective camouflage through the use of reflection and colouration, as well as possible hydrodynamic advantages. The term ''scale'' derives from the Old French , meaning a shell pod or husk. Scales vary enormously in size, shape, structure, and extent, ranging from strong and rigid armour plates in fishes such as shrimpfishes and boxfishes, to microscopic or absent in fishes such as eels and anglerfishes. The morphology of a scale can be used to identify the species of fish it came from. Scales originated within the jawless ostracoderms, ancestors to all jawed fishes today. Most bony fishes are covered with the cycloid scales of salmon and carp, or the ctenoid scales of perch, or the ganoid scales of sturgeons and gars. Cachexia
Cachexia () is a complex syndrome associated with an underlying illness, causing ongoing muscle loss that is not entirely reversed with nutritional supplementation. A range of diseases can cause cachexia, most commonly cancer, congestive heart failure, chronic obstructive pulmonary disease, chronic kidney disease, and AIDS. Systemic inflammation from these conditions can cause detrimental changes to metabolism and body composition. In contrast to weight loss from inadequate caloric intake, cachexia causes mostly muscle loss instead of fat loss. Diagnosis of cachexia can be difficult due to the lack of well-established diagnostic criteria. Cachexia can improve with treatment of the underlying illness but other treatment approaches have limited benefit. Cachexia is associated with increased mortality and poor quality of life. Lethargy
Lethargy is a state of tiredness, sleepiness, weariness, fatigue, sluggishness or lack of energy. It can be accompanied by depression, decreased motivation, or apathy. Lethargy can be a normal response to inadequate sleep, overexertion, overworking, stress, lack of exercise, improper nutrition, boredom, or a symptom of an underlying illness or a disorder. It may also be a side-effect of medication or caused by an interaction between medications or medication(s) and alcohol. It may also be an altered level of consciousness. When part of a normal response, lethargy often resolves with rest, adequate sleep, decreased stress, physical exercise, and good nutrition. Lethargy's symptoms however can last days or even months, so it can be a sign of a recent underlying illness or infection if it doesn't resolve normally. Sea Cage
The aquaculture of salmonids is the farming and harvesting of salmonids under controlled conditions for both commercial and recreational purposes. Salmonids (particularly salmon and rainbow trout), along with carp, and tilapia are the three most important fish species in aquaculture. The most commonly commercially farmed salmonid is the Atlantic salmon. In the U.S. Chinook salmon and rainbow trout are the most commonly farmed salmonids for recreational and subsistence fishing through the National Fish Hatchery System. In Europe, brown trout are the most commonly reared fish for recreational restocking. Commonly farmed nonsalmonid fish groups include tilapia, catfish, sea bass, and bream. In 2007, the aquaculture of salmonids was worth US$10.7 billion globally. Salmonid aquaculture production grew over ten-fold during the 25 years from 1982 to 2007. Fish Stocks
Fish stocks are subpopulations of a particular species of fish, for which intrinsic parameters (growth, recruitment, mortality and fishing mortality) are traditionally regarded as the significant factors determining the stock's population dynamics, while extrinsic factors (immigration and emigration) are traditionally ignored. Concepts The stock concept All species have geographic limits to their distribution, which are determined by their tolerance to environmental conditions, and their ability to compete successfully with other species. In marine environments this may be less evident than on land because there are fewer topographical boundaries, however, discontinuities still exist, produced for example by mesoscale and sub-mesoscale circulations that minimize long-distance dispersal of fish larvae. Heteroxenous
Heteroxeny, or heteroxenous development, characterizes a parasite whose development involves several host species. Heteroxeny has been used as the basis for splitting genera. When there are two or three hosts, the development cycle is named diheteroxenous or triheteroxenous, respectively. More ambiguously, these terms are sometimes synonymized as dixenous or trixenous. The etymology of the terms heteroxeny / heteroxenous derives from the two ancient Greek words (), meaning "other, another, different", and (), meaning "foreign". Crustacean
Crustaceans (Crustacea, ) form a large, diverse arthropod taxon which includes such animals as decapods, seed shrimp, branchiopods, fish lice, krill, remipedes, isopods, barnacles, copepods, amphipods and mantis shrimp. The crustacean group can be treated as a subphylum under the clade Mandibulata. It is now well accepted that the hexapods emerged deep in the Crustacean group, with the completed group referred to as Pancrustacea. Some crustaceans (Remipedia, Cephalocarida, Branchiopoda) are more closely related to insects and the other hexapods than they are to certain other crustaceans. The 67,000 described species range in size from '' Stygotantulus stocki'' at , to the Japanese spider crab with a leg span of up to and a mass of . Like other arthropods, crustaceans have an exoskeleton, which they moult to grow.
